Scanning
Want to turn your film into digital files?
Whether you need state-of-the-art high-resolution film scanning on our Hasselblad Flextight X5 scanner, you want to bulk scan that box of slides you found in the back of a closet, or something in between, we have the capabilities to fit your needs and budget.
We can also make high-quality flat bed scans of your prints up to A3.
If you need us to copy your larger photos and artworks, we use a Hasselblad digital camera in our shooting studio.


Frontier Scans
The Frontier scanner, our most cost-effective option, is designed to scan negatives, but can also scan transparencies. The transparencies are good, but not great in the highlight and shadow detail. For a better scan, use the Sigma system.
We can use the Frontier to scan from 135mm and 120 film.
Frontier scans are direct output. We air blow the film before we scan, but all post production and corrections will be up to you.
Files are 8 bit, Untagged RGB, 72ppi, jpg format. They will need to be converted to 300ppi to print.

Sigma Scans
The Sigma scanner is designed to scan transparencies, but can also scan negatives.
With negatives, the scans require some post production to get as good a colour result as the Frontier, but can scan to a larger file size. The Sigma is great for digitising archives and making printable files up to A1, but not to an exhibition standard.
The Sigma can scan from 135mm, 120 and 5x4-inch transparencies or negatives.
Sigma scans are direct output. We air blow the film before we scan, but all post production and corrections will be up to you.
For an additional charge, we can colour correct and spot.
Files are 8 bit, Adobe RGB (1998), 300ppi format. Supplied as either tif or jpg file.
Hasselblad Flextight X5 Scans
The Hasselblad Flextight X5 Scanner is world renowned for quality. It scans film while under tension, similar to a drum scanner, but without the oil mounting.
This scanner achieves super-sharp, exhibition-quality images from 135mm, 6x45, 6x6, 6x7, 6x9 and 5x4-inch negatives and transparencies. We also have a custom-made full-frame 135mm film holder. Scans are fully spotted and colour corrected to your specifications.
These are print ready files that might require some minor adjustments to your taste, or you can give them directly to our fine art printers to make your prints without having to do any corrections yourself.
Files are 16 bit Adobe RGB (1998), 300ppi format. Supplied as tif file and low resolution jpg file.

Hasselblad Studio Image Capture
Our Hasselblad medium format digital camera sets the global standard for quality.
Under studio lighting, we have photographed artworks over 1.5m x 2.5m in size. Images are corrected to match the original with an inkjet proof provided for each artwork to verify colour & tonal accuracy and quality.
We can shoot artwork with a frame and under glass, or we can shoot loose pieces in our vacuum press, up to 105x80cm.
Files are 16 bit Adobe RGB (1998), 300dpi format. Supplied as tif file and low resolution jpg file.
